Dave Chappelle Documentary Screening in Yellow Springs

March 21, 2022 By Dayton937

Fueled by the murder of George Floyd, shut-in by the closures of business and unable to perform around the country, the movie follows Dave Chappelle as he provides the community he calls home with two things desperately needed in difficult times – economic and comic relief. What began as an experimental socially-distanced live comedy show in a neighbor’s cornfield, grew into an unforgettable summer with his neighbors, friends and fellow comedians. Ultimately, Chappelle’s cornfield concerts would serve as a model of courage not just for his community, but for the entire live entertainment industry.
The documentary is a Dave Chappelle’s Pilot Boy Production, produced and directed by Oscar and Emmy winning filmmakers Julia Reichert and Steven Bognar (American Factory).

Yellow Springs Filmmakers Partner with Chappelle on Documentary

May 26, 2021 By Dayton Most Metro

This year’s Tribeca Film Festival will close on June 19th with a still untitled documentary directed and produced by Academy Award winning Yellow Springs filmmakers Julia Reichert and Steven Bognar.  The documentary, making its world premiere, portrays the challenges facing a rural village in Ohio during the early days of the pandemic. It captures the emotional period of the Black Lives Matter movement and the remarkable leadership of the town’s youth who started weekly marches and rallies in comedian Dave Chappelle’s home town of Yellow Springs.

“Dave is our neighbor. We see him in the grocery store, and on the street. When Dave came to us with the idea, we were immediately struck by the challenge to tell the story of our part of the world during the pandemic and the national reckoning on racial injustice,” said Reichert. “This was a historic moment and we really wanted to chronicle this place and this time, it just felt right.”

“Dave and his friends entrusted our team of amazing young filmmakers from Ohio with intimate moments which enabled us to create a moving portrait of artists’ as they navigated a time of fear and isolation,” said Bognar.

Yellow Springs Chappelle Shows Announced

May 15, 2021 By Lisa Grigsby

It looks like another summer of fun at the Wirrrig Pavilion is coming up.  Tickets will go on sale at noon today on ticketmaster for a series of Dave Chappelle & Friends shows.

Dave Chappelle hosts an exclusive evening of conversation and comedy in the era of social distancing. This event has extremely limited capacity to ensure the safety of all attendees. Doors open at 8:00 pm. No alcohol will be sold or permitted on the premises.
